Best time to go

The best time to visit Saint Paul de Vence is during the shoulder seasons (April-May and September-October), when the weather is mild and there are fewer tourists. However, Saint Paul de Vence is a popular tourist destination, so it is always advisable to book your accommodation in advance.

What to Eat

Saint Paul de Vence is home to a number of excellent restaurants, serving a variety of cuisines. Some of the local specialties include:

  • Socca: A chickpea flour pancake
  • Pissaladière: A pizza-like dish made with onions, anchovies, and olives
  • Bouillabaisse: A fish stew
  • Crêpes: Thin pancakes filled with a variety of ingredients

Where to Go

Saint Paul de Vence is a small town, but there are a number of things to see and do:

  • The Fondation Maeght: A modern art museum
  • The Chapelle du Rosaire: A chapel designed by Henri Matisse
  • The Musée d'Histoire Locale: A museum of local history
  • The Promenade des remparts: A walk around the town walls
